Obverse description Printed in dark brown and black intaglio over a salmon-orange guilloche underprint, the obverse centres on an oval portrait vignette of a man in left-facing profile executed in fine line engraving. Flanking vignettes show, at left, workers operating a loom or press and, at right, women carrying vessels near a ladder against a building. The bank title "EL BANCO DE AHUACHAPAM" and the promise text "PAGARÁ AL PORTADOR EN MONEDA EFECTIVA" run across the centre, with the denomination "DOS PESOS" appearing at lower left and right, signature lines for Gerente, Director, and Cajero at the base, and a red "SPECIMEN" overprint across the face.

Reverse description Printed entirely in red intaglio on white paper, the reverse is dominated by an intricate lathe-work guilloche field within which a central circular vignette contains the Salvadoran national coat of arms — a triangle enclosing a volcano flanked by two flags and the date inscription "8 DE SETIEMBRE DE 1821". The bank title "BANCO DE AHUACHAPAM" arcs above the central device and "SALVADOR AMERICA CENTRAL" below it, while the numeral "2" appears in large ornamental form within elaborate rosette surrounds at both left and right.
